Liam Lawson called his first Formula 1 grand prix “sketchy” but he earned praise from Christian Horner.
Lawson’s most eye-catching moment was overtaking the Ferrari of Charles Leclerc, although he lost the position back shortly after.“I think he was struggling a lot on the softs and every time I passed him he passed me back on the straight, so a little bit frustrating but obviously it’s good to get experience.“I feel like I had experience of every situation in that race with multiple pit stops, wheel-to-wheel racing, dry, so it was a good learning experience.
Red Bull team principal Christian Horner said about Lawson’s debut: “ Again, the poor guy getting dropped in a car he’s never driven, wet, dry conditions… “I actually think he did pretty well. And he actually overtook Max on Max’s outlap as he changed onto the intermediate tires at the end there. “To finish a race like that in itself with the lack of experience that he has, I thought in very difficult circumstances, he applied himself very well.”
Lawson is expected to be back for at least one more race, next weekend in Monza, and reports on Monday morning suggest he could be needed for Singapore too as Ricciardo recovers.
